About Jay and Candy

I (Jay) grew up in Iowa in a church going, Bible believing home. In college while completing my degree in Economics, the love and grace of God became real to me and I began following Jesus as my Lord and Savior. I soon found my true passion was to see people turn and believe the message of the Good News, walk in freedom and identity in Christ, and be led and empowered by the Holy Spirit to be His witnesses! In 2011, the Lord called me into full-time ministry as an evangelist and an incredible faith journey began! I spent 7 years in Western Michigan teaching and mentoring college students, leading local evangelism, teaching at training events through the Dunamis Fellowship International, and teaching at a house or prayer. After Michigan I lived a few years in Seoul, South Korea as a missionary. Other nations I have ministered in include Japan, Singapore, Haiti, and countries where the gospel is restricted. Over the years, it has been a challenging but joyful faith journey walking with Father God. I often say that He has given me my PhD in “Kingdom Economics.” I am so thankful for the family members, mentors, prayer intercessors, financial supporters, and friends that helped me get to this point.
I (Candy) was born and raised in Northwest Montana in a Christian family. I attended Prairie Bible College in Canada studying Missions and developed a desire to follow the Lord on short term missions assignments in Central America, Europe, Asia and Africa. I also studied with Iris Global Harvest School in Mozambique. I learned the importance of intimacy with Jesus that overflows into loving the Body of Christ and loving the lost. I also learned how vital it is to be empowered by the Holy Spirit to do the ministry of reconciliation He has given us. I continue to have a great value for working cross-culturally to learn from those in the Body of Christ that carry different strengths and perspectives.

Our paths first crossed briefly in 2018 at in international church in Seoul, South Korea. It was an amazing story of God answering both of our desires to get married after years of waiting, and at age 36 in May of 2021, we became one in Christ. Three months later and quite unexpectedly, God redirected us to move to Northwest Washington state north of Seattle and invited us to join what He was doing and plant our family here for a time. Our journey in Washington began with living on a Youth With A Mission (YWAM) base near Monroe. There we received more training, learned to do ministry together as family, and started to make connections in the region and beyond.
